Pretty decent product, good product, maybe too expensive for the wallet.

I use my Razor Blade 15 Stealth every day in college and wanted something to wear at night so my feet or laptop wouldn't overheat and the fans wouldn't go haywire. So my expectations of this product were high. Now, after a few months of use, it has justified the price I paid for it. At school I only carry my laptop with me, but as soon as I get home I put it on a stand. Now some pros and cons. Pros: The Razor Blade only has 2 USB ports and one of mine has a 24/7 mouse chip. So the extra three that a stand gives you is a blessing. I have connected a controller to the stand and when the stand is in place it works fine, no issues with it so far. Now color wasn't a necessity but it looks very nice with your keyboard. if it fits. It mostly fits and looks good with the computer, it also cools the laptop very well, which surprised me as it didn't have fans on the stand, but it keeps it cooler than when it's lying flat on a surface. Cons, I only had one issue, the keyboard and lights on the stand seemed to be struggling and things were buggy for a while, but after 2 reboots on the laptop side and resetting the chroma renderer you definitely need the little ones install data needs. Computer to make it work properly, I'm not sure if I had it or downloaded later, but now it works and I'm very happy with this product.
